Editorial Policy
Wangdada Labs is designed to help a reader make a decision, not to turn every page into a product ranking.
Evidence labels
We keep these categories separate:
- Provider documentation: a statement made in a provider's current official documentation, agreement, support article, or pricing page.
- Reproduced test: a result from a documented non-production setup with known limits.
- Editorial judgement: an interpretation of costs, responsibilities, alternatives, or fit for a defined reader.
Provider claims are not described as independent test results. A local test is not generalized into a guarantee about other hosts, regions, applications, or production systems.
Reviews and updates
Time-sensitive claims about pricing, features, migration assistance, backups, support, regional availability, and policies are checked against official sources before publication. Each guide shows its publication and last-review dates.
We avoid undefined claims such as “best”, “fastest”, “unlimited”, or “zero downtime”. When a recommendation is appropriate only under certain assumptions, those assumptions and alternatives are stated.

Commercial relationships
Affiliate approval, commission level, or sponsorship does not purchase a conclusion. Any page containing affiliate links will disclose that relationship before the first commercial recommendation and will identify sponsored links for search engines.
We do not publish a product ranking merely because a program is available. A purchase-oriented guide must state its intended reader, relevant costs and constraints, migration or recovery risks where applicable, and conditions in which the reader should keep a simpler option or choose something else.
